I used this product to reupholster a backpad for another member here, about a year and a half ago. It's a good product but if you plan to upholster it as original, then the real problem is the foam. If you can re-use your original foam, then it's great. or source used foam if you can. If not, then you have to try to custom sculpt the foam.. which is what I had to do. It came out great but I'd only do it again as a labor of love (would have to charge way too much as a service to accurately sculpt out the foam for a customer). The original foam is not a simple design, luckily I had my own personal originals to go by.
